WebOCREVUS is a prescription medicine used to treat: Relapsing forms of multiple sclerosis (MS), to include clinically isolated syndrome, relapsing-remitting disease, and active secondary progressive disease, in adults. Primary progressive MS, in adults. It is not known if OCREVUS is safe and effective in children. WebFeb 28, 2024 · Primary progressive multiple sclerosis (PPMS) is a subtype of the neurodegenerative disease multiple sclerosis (MS). PPMS affects 10–15 percent of older MS patients and is characterized by a slow onset of progressive spastic paraplegia primarily in the legs, resulting in the irreversible onset of muscle weakness and stiffness, and …

WebJan 11, 2024 · January 11, 2024. A Canadian study conducted at the University of Calgary MS Clinic examined the use of the antimalarial drug, hydroxychloroquine (HCQ), for the treatment of people living with primary progressive MS (PPMS) in a phase II futility trial and found that treatment was associated with reduced disability worsening of the treated …
